Consulting into the Future: The Key Skills Summary

Consulting into the Future: The Key Skills by Karen Lee

Aimed at both senior managers and consultants, The Management Consultancies Association series provides practical and comprehensive guides that describe how key management ideas can be applied in reality. This book offers a unique perspective on the consulting skills that will be fundamental to every organization in the future. It brings together an author team who not only write knowledgeably about consulting skills in theory, but who are also actively involved in inspirational work themselves. The result is a wide range of perspectives on how a good consultant can literally change our world.

About Karen Lee

Karen Lee is a psychologist, an independent management consultant, a Visiting Fellow at Cranfield School of Management and a Personal Tutor to the Psychology of Management Certificate Program at the Chartered Institute of Personnel and Development. She has taught consulting skills courses and personal/professional courses to MBA students and executives for nearly 15 years.

Table of Contents

Introduction - the changing nature of consulting. The client-consultant relationship: changing role of the consultant; the new, young consultant - what do they have to have to "make it"?; ethics; politics in the consulting process. Old skills used in new settings - negotiating skills, risk management, cross-cultural working: negotiation skills; developing a specialist expertise; risk management; working in a cross cultural environment; psychological understanding of consulting - the client/consultant relationship. Bringing about change - coaching, new methods of development, outsourcing, sales: people and change; coaching for change; the spiritual dimension of work and the qualities for leadership; beyond traditional management development; new methods in consulting interventions; outsourcing; interface of consultancy, consultants and computer network support; sales build. Consulting basics - marketing, networking, facilitation: facilitation; data gathering, report writing, presentation of data; marketing and winning business; networking; winning the work; managing an ongoing relationship.
